GAS GAS EC ENDUCROSS 200 250 300 Motor Service Repair Manual 2006
This manual covers the 2006 EC Enducross models, including the 200, 250, and 300 variants. A Spanish manufacturer renowned for its off-road prowess, engineered the EC Enducross line for competitive enduro and cross-country riding. These motorcycles, built around a robust chromoly steel perimeter frame, are characterized by their potent two-stroke engines, liquid cooling, and reliable six-speed transmissions with wet multi-plate clutches. With a focus on performance and rider control, the EC Enducross models are designed to deliver exceptional handling and durability in demanding off-road conditions.
